  1. Let's see what we have. Two journeymen QBs, neither have stuck, after each being given huge chances by their last two stops. A rookie QB that is at least a year, probably two years away. An offensive line that has taken a huge step back after losing its best lineman, best depth lineman and replaced them with UFAs. A TE corp that is way below mediocre and its best player is coming off major surgery and may not be full speed till half way through the season. One established WR (a #2 on most teams), a second year guy with bad hands, and three rookies. A backfield with two gifted RBs and no FB. Throw in a O Coordinator with zero pro experience and is younger than some rookies, add in a completely new offense that requires experienced lineman. If you think Kolb, TJax or Manuel is the answer you are answering the wrong question. The question is outside of RB is there one area of depth or experience in this offense. That answer is no. This offense will be a cluster F till midway through the season after which it may achieve mediocrity.
